385: Chapter 384: Pursue and Kill for a Thousand Miles 385: Chapter 384: Pursue and Kill for a Thousand Miles The red sword, shimmering with a faint golden light, streaked through the darkness like a shooting star.

Whoosh!

As blood splattered, two neat black wings were sliced off.

“Ah!” Suplos screamed in agony.

One should know that the wings of a Fallen Angel are connected to the flesh, and to control them with the brain, they even have numerous nerve fibers connected.

At that moment, as the feathers were brutally scraped off, the pain was certainly no less than if flesh were being cut from the bone.

“The first pair.”

An ice-cold voice spoke.

“The second pair.”

The ice-cold voice sounded once again.

Whoosh, Suplos’s second pair of wings were also severed.

Immediately after, Suplos’s body shot out like a cannonball, kicked from the basement into the corridor by Wang Dadong.

After all, Wang Dadong wouldn’t gain much advantage in the dark.

Without the slightest hesitation, Suplos scrambled up and fled.

Filled with fear, he had originally thought this was merely Death Knell’s apprentice, and had even harbored the delusion of obtaining the other’s martial techniques, yet he never expected someone to be this powerful.

Wang Dadong, holding the Broken Sword, followed unhurriedly.

His aura had locked onto Suplos, making any attempt to flee to the ends of the Earth futile.

“Stop him for me!”

As soon as he left the basement, Suplos yelled at the guards converging towards him.

The muzzles of the guards’ guns were immediately aimed at Wang Dadong.

“Stand aside, or I will show no mercy!” Wang Dadong’s gaze was sharp as a blade.

Ever since returning to Huaxia, he had hardly killed anyone, but now he was no longer in Huaxia, and thus had no concerns.

If anyone dared to obstruct, he would kill!

Wang Dadong emitted an immensely terrifying aura of killing intent, so thick it felt tangible, suffocating those around him.

Only someone who has endured a baptism of blood akin to Purgatory could emanate such intense killing intent.

The hundreds of guards were actually scared into continuously backing away.

“Useless trash!”

Seeing the guards act so cowardly, Suplos cursed aloud, then suddenly grabbed two guards and hurled them towards Wang Dadong.

Wang Dadong sidestepped swiftly, dodging the guards flung at him.

Just as he was about to pursue Suplos, his brow furrowed slightly.

When Suplos had thrown the two men over, he had used Inner Strength; if they were allowed to fall, they would likely be smashed into a pulp by the impact.

Wang Dadong, who had already avoided them, flashed once more, appearing in front of the two men.

He extended his palm and expelled a gentle burst of Qi Force, catching them safely.

During this brief interval, Suplos had already fled several hundred meters away.

Escape!

At this moment, Suplos, far from the arrogance of a Fallen Demon King, was like a stray dog.

Not fleeing meant death!

Suplos clenched his teeth and produced a blue potion from his sleeve.

Gale Potion.

This potion had been purchased from the Laojun Furnace at a great cost, and once consumed, it would instantly double one’s speed.

After downing the potion, Suplos’s legs began to whir like windmill blades, his speed markedly increasing.

In the darkness, he was like a thin black line.

Suplos was filled with fear towards this man who claimed to be Death Knell’s apprentice.

Although it wasn’t as strong as the legendary Death Knell that could slay saints, easily taking down a Semi-Saint was a piece of cake.

Could the Death Knell really be that powerful?

If just a disciple taught by it was this overwhelmingly strong, how formidable must the Death Knell itself be?

Fortunately, he had purchased a Speed Enhancement Potion from Laojun Furnace back then, or he would have been dead for sure today.

Suplos secretly rejoiced.

Even though potions from Laojun Furnace were always frighteningly expensive, they were indeed worth it— in critical moments, they could save your life!

“Give up, you can’t escape,” a voice without the slightest fluctuation in tone sounded from behind Suplos.

Damn, how could he be so fast!

That icy voice made Suplos break out in a cold sweat as all his Inner Strength converged into his legs, their flapping frequency so fast it became blurry and impossible to see!

His body moved frantically within the State of Kansas, like a streak of lightning.

Yet, despite this, he still couldn’t shake off the pursuer behind him.

“Stop running, embrace your death!”

Glancing back at the shadow a few hundred meters away, Suplos felt a significant reduction in his fear— it seemed the pursuer’s speed was on par with his own, boosted by the Gale Potion.

There was still hope.

In the blink of an eye, Suplos had escaped for fifty kilometers.

But the pursuer relentlessly followed.

A hundred kilometers!

The pursuer was still there!

Five hundred kilometers!

Suplos was almost driven mad, unable to believe that after five hundred kilometers, the pursuer was still on his heels.

The effects of the Gale Potion within his body were nearly at their end.

“No good, I must keep running, only by reaching there can I be safe!” Suplos took out another bottle of the Gale Potion.

Drinking down two bottles of Gale Potion, Suplos felt an immense pang of monetary loss.

Each bottle was worth ten million.

To drink away twenty million in two gulps would cause any Tom, Dick, or Harry to hurt economically.

But as long as it could save his life, let alone twenty million, even two hundred million would be worth it!

A thousand kilometers!

The pursuer had actually chased him for a thousand kilometers!

Seeing the castle hidden in the mountains drawing closer and closer, a light of hope emerged in Suplos’s eyes.

After running for a day and a night, he finally made it here.

Although the pursuer was strong, this place was a small outpost of the Underworld River, with several Fallen Angels stationed here.

Of course, what gave Suplos such great confidence was that, here, there was also a Fallen Demon King!

Not the strongest one, but it was enough.

He didn’t believe the pursuer could handle two opponents by himself!

“Sadness, come out and save me!” As Suplos sprinted toward the castle, he shouted loudly at the top of his lungs.

“Haha, you’ve reached the Underworld River’s division, kid, you’re as good as dead…

ugh…” Suplos suddenly looked down, disbelief written all over his face as he saw the Broken Sword piercing through his chest.

The red blade dripping with red blood appeared eerily sinister.

“This is impossible, you’ve chased me for so long without catching up, how could you suddenly burst out with such great speed!” Suplos could not believe it and was unwilling to accept it.

He had been running for a day and a night, covering a thousand kilometers, only to be killed just as he was about to reach his own doorstep.

But whether he believed it or not made no difference— this was the reality.

Indeed, the pursuer had been hiding his true strength all along.

The icy voice sounded again, “Thank you for leading me to the Underworld River’s outpost.

Today, I will take the two Demon Lords of your Underworld River to prove that Hell is not to be trifled with by just Any Tom, Dick, or Harry.”

Suplos finally understood; the other party hadn’t been unable to catch up with him but had deliberately let him think there was hope of escape; in reality, he wanted him to lead the way to the Underworld River’s outpost.

He actually wanted to kill the two Fallen Demon Lords of the Underworld River to establish Hell’s might!
